Cytokine and Prostaglandin Release Assay

Check if the same lab product or an alternative is used in the 5 most similar protocols
The release of IL6 and IL8 was performed using CytoSet sandwich ELISA according to the manufacturer's instructions (Life Technologies). The limit of detection of the IL6 and IL8 assays was 16 and 12 pg/ml respectively. The release of PGE 2 and PGF 2a into the incubation medium was assayed using a commercially available competitive enzyme immunoassay kit according to the manufacturer's specifications (Kookaburra Kits from Sapphire Bioscience, Waterloo, NSW, Australia). The limit of detection of the PGE 2 and PGF 2a assays was 16 and 60 pg/ml respectively. For all assays, the interassay and intraassay coefficients of variation were !10%.

Cytokine and Prostaglandin Release Assays

Check if the same lab product or an alternative is used in the 5 most similar protocols
The release of IL6, CXCL8 and chemokine (C-C motif) ligand 2 (CCL2) was performed using CytoSet sandwich ELISA, according to the manufacturer's instructions (Life Technologies). The limit of detection of the IL6, CXCL8 and CCL2 assays was 16, 12 and 15 pg/ml respectively. The release of PGF 2a into the incubation medium was assayed using a commercially available competitive enzyme immunoassay kit, according to the manufacturer's specifications (Kookaburra Kits from Sapphire Bioscience, Redfern, NSW, Australia). The limit of detection of the PGF 2a assay was 60 pg/ml. For all assays, the inter-and intra-assay coefficients of variation were !10%.

Quantifying CXCL8 and IL-1β in Cell Culture

Check if the same lab product or an alternative is used in the 5 most similar protocols
The concentrations of CXCL8 and IL-1β in the cell culture supernatant were measured using Cytoset (Invitrogen by Thermo Fischer Scientific, Waltham, MA, USA and Novex by Life Technologies Waltham, MA, USA) or Duoset (R&D systems, Minneapolis, MN, USA) enzyme-linked immunosorbent assay (ELISA) kits, respectively, both applied according to the manufacturer’s instructions. Samples were diluted in the recommended assay buffer to stay within the appropriate range of the assay. ELISA was performed in Nunc Maxisorb plates (Thermo Scientific, Waltham, MA, USA). Absorbance was measured using a Sunrise plate reader (Tecan, Männerdorf, Switzerland).

Cytokine Profiling of Immune Cells

Check if the same lab product or an alternative is used in the 5 most similar protocols
Supernatants were collected after a 4 h and 18 h challenge and analyzed for levels of IL-6, IL-10, IL-12p40 and TNF-α by ELISA (Cytoset, Invitrogen). Cellular levels of cytokines were measured in E. coli challenged Mφ (M1 and M2), DC and monocytes after 4 or 18 h. Supernatants and cell lysates were diluted (1:10) before use. Absorbance was measured at 450nm on a SpectraMax® M2 (Molecular Devices, Sunnyvale, CA, USA) plate reader.
